vb

vb怎么获取字符串中的某个字符

小亿
375
2024-01-19 16:37:25
栏目: 编程语言

在VB中,可以使用字符串的索引来获取字符串中的某个字符。索引从0开始,表示字符串中的第一个字符。假设有一个字符串变量str,如果要获取字符串中的第一个字符,可以使用str(0)。以下是一个示例代码:

Dim str As String = "Hello, World!"
Dim firstChar As Char = str(0)
Console.WriteLine("第一个字符是:" & firstChar)

上述代码将输出:“第一个字符是:H”。请注意,返回的字符类型为Char,如果需要将其转换为字符串类型,可以使用ToString()方法。

如果要获取字符串中的特定位置的字符,可以使用索引来访问相应位置的字符。例如,要获取字符串中的第五个字符,可以使用str(4)。

Dim str As String = "Hello, World!"
Dim fifthChar As Char = str(4)
Console.WriteLine("第五个字符是:" & fifthChar)

上述代码将输出:“第五个字符是:o”。同样地,返回的字符类型为Char,如果需要将其转换为字符串类型,可以使用ToString()方法。

需要注意的是,如果使用的索引超出了字符串的长度范围,将会导致运行时错误。因此,在访问字符串中的字符之前,最好先检查索引是否在有效范围内。

0
看了该问题的人还看了